https://nursing.ok.gov/agcrna20.pdfAttached are draft revisions to the CRNA Inclusionary Formulary, # P-50A for your review. As a
point of information, the Formulary Advisory Council is a statutory committee responsible for
the development and submission to the Board recommendations for an inclusionary formulary
- which lists drugs or categories of drugs that shall be ordered or administered by Certified
Registered Nurse Anesthetists. -
"The Board shall either accept or reject the recommendations
made by the Council. No amendments to the recommended inclusionary formulary may be made
by the Board without the approval of the Formulary Advisory Council." [Oklahoma Nurse
Practice Act, specifically 59 O.S. §567.4b A.3]
Revisions/Rationale:
Changes include additional language to define a CRNA, addition ofthe
statute regarding the Formulary Advisory Council, addition of three new drugs, removal of one
discontinued drug and a date change to the reference.
The proposed revisions are noted in the DRAFT policy attached. Revisions are indicated using
strikethrough for deletions and double underlining for additions.
